Instagram to Launch AI Video Editing with Text Prompts in 2025

Meta is bringing AI-powered video editing to Instagram next year, allowing users to transform their videos using simple text prompts.

The new tool, showcased by Instagram’s head, Adam Mosseri, will enable users to make significant changes to their videos, such as altering their clothing, backgrounds, and even adding animated characters.

What to Expect from the AI Video Editing Tool

Earlier this year, Meta previewed an AI video creation tool called Movie Gen, which demonstrated AI-generated videos based on text input. Initially presented as a research project, it seemed far from being a consumer-ready feature.

However, Mosseri’s recent demo revealed that Instagram is set to launch a practical version of this technology in 2025.

The demo showed how users could change aspects of their video, such as Mosseri switching from a cardigan to a leather jacket, adding a gold chain, and changing the background to locations like the Eiffel Tower or New York’s Times Square.

More fun features included a 3D cartoon cow and Mosseri transforming into an Animoji-style character.

Availability and Future Plans

While the specific release date is yet to be confirmed, Instagram aims to roll out this feature sometime in 2025.

Meta is also exploring other AI features, including 2024 Collage and year-in-review tools, to further enhance the user experience.
